The thing I find unclear is I dont know how long scraping takes. How long 
do I need to keep MP open etc. Scraping backdrops only starts when MP is 
running right? I dont have MP running 24/7 more 2/7. I have never seen an 
message scraping is done from within MP. 

Possible solution for this can be:
1 - Give additional information about scraping time in config screen.
 Like: 
    1 backdrop/artist of 100 songs take ~10 minutes.
    6 backdrop/artist of 100 songs take ~60 minutes.

2 - Add a 'start scraping' button in the configuration screen of the 
plugin. Together with a progress bar / time estimate, and all is very 
clear. Inside the movingpictures plugin there is a nice example of how a 
progress bar could be implemented. 
Ofcourse, the downside of doing this inside the configuration screen is 
you HAVE to wait untill it is finished.

Perhaps I will add one new controls and one new property that skinners can use.

New Control;
A new dummy control that is visible when scraping is running. A skinner can 
then add 
an icon like the recording indication anywhere in a skin (next to the clock and 
recoring indicator??).

New Property;
"#fanarthandler.scraper.percent.completed". Value can be used in a progress 
control 
to show progress in the skin.
